[QUOTE]Originally posted by bwkelley76: [QB] Axles came in today, still waiting on the third-member. ..maybe tomorrow. If all of my measurements came out right the axles should slip right into the carrier. (crossing my fingers!) Mocked up the brakes and everything looks good there. THESE AXLES ARE REALLY ROBUST! They start out HUGE on the bearing end and taper down very gradually to the 31-spline ends. NICE, I LIKE! Good 'ol "Currie", they make some nice axles.
